Understanding Agilysys, Inc. (AGYS) Revenue Streams

Revenue Analysis

Understanding Agilysys, Inc. (AGYS)’s revenue streams is crucial for investors looking to gauge the company’s financial health. Agilysys operates primarily in the technology solutions sector, offering products and services that cater to the hospitality and gaming industries.

A breakdown of their primary revenue sources reveals that the company generates income through software licensing, maintenance services, and cloud-based solutions. In the fiscal year 2023, Agilysys reported the following revenue breakdown:

Revenue Source FY 2023 Revenue ($ millions) Percentage of Total Revenue
Software Licensing 45 34%
Maintenance Services 55 42%
Cloud-Based Solutions 25 19%
Professional Services 10 5%

Year-over-year revenue growth has shown positive trends, with Agilysys reporting a revenue increase of 15% from FY 2022 to FY 2023, rising from $110 million to $126 million. This growth can be partially attributed to the escalating demand for cloud solutions in hospitality management.

Examining the contribution of different business segments to overall revenue highlights the dominance of maintenance services, which accounted for the largest share. In FY 2023, maintenance services revenue grew by 20% compared to the previous year, reflecting a stable recurring revenue model.

Furthermore, significant changes in revenue streams have been observed, particularly in the cloud-based solutions segment, which grew by 30% year-over-year as businesses transition toward digital solutions. The growth rate in software licensing has slowed, showing only an 8% increase, attributed to market saturation in certain regions.

This analysis provides a clearer picture of Agilysys’ revenue generation capabilities, illustrating not only the current state but also potential areas for future expansion and investment opportunities.




A Deep Dive into Agilysys, Inc. (AGYS) Profitability

Profitability Metrics

Understanding the profitability metrics of Agilysys, Inc. (AGYS) is crucial for investors seeking to gauge the financial health of the company. Here we will explore the key profitability indicators: gross profit, operating profit, and net profit margins, while also analyzing trends over time and comparing them to industry averages.

Gross Profit, Operating Profit, and Net Profit Margins

As of the latest financial reports, Agilysys reported:

Metric 2023 2022 2021
Gross Profit Margin 54.3% 56.0% 52.8%
Operating Profit Margin 10.4% 13.5% 7.5%
Net Profit Margin 8.1% 11.6% 5.2%

The gross profit margin shows a slight decline from 56.0% in 2022 to 54.3% in 2023, indicating potential challenges in cost management or pricing strategies. However, the operating profit margin remains relatively stable despite fluctuations, which suggests effective operational management.

Trends in Profitability Over Time

Examining the trends in profitability for Agilysys reveals important insights:

  • From 2021 to 2022, there was a significant increase in the operating profit margin by 6.0% percentage points, which reflects a strong operational performance during that period.
  • The net profit margin has shown a consistent upward trajectory from 5.2% in 2021 to 8.1% in 2023, although it dropped from 11.6% in 2022.

Comparison of Profitability Ratios with Industry Averages

To better understand Agilysys's performance, it's essential to compare its profitability ratios against industry averages:

Metric Agilysys (2023) Industry Average
Gross Profit Margin 54.3% 50.0%
Operating Profit Margin 10.4% 12.0%
Net Profit Margin 8.1% 9.5%

Agilysys has a higher gross profit margin than the industry average by 4.3%, which is a positive indicator of its pricing power and cost efficiency. However, both the operating and net profit margins fall below the industry norms, suggesting potential areas for improvement.

Analysis of Operational Efficiency

Operational efficiency can be gauged through various indicators, particularly gross margin trends and cost management practices:

  • In the 2023 financial year, Agilysys witnessed a decrease in its gross margin, which indicates increasing operational costs or pricing pressures.
  • The company has focused on reducing operating expenses, which in turn supports its operating profit margin, but the effectiveness of these cost management efforts must be continually assessed.
  • Operational efficiency improvements are critical; organizations in similar sectors often aim for a gross profit margin exceeding 50% while maintaining competitive operating margins.

In summary, while Agilysys demonstrates robust gross profit margins that outpace industry averages, its operating and net profit margins are areas requiring strategic focus for future growth and sustainability.




Debt vs. Equity: How Agilysys, Inc. (AGYS) Finances Its Growth

Debt vs. Equity Structure

Agilysys, Inc. (AGYS) has a nuanced financial structure that balances debt and equity to finance its growth effectively. As of the latest reporting period, the company holds a total debt of $23.5 million, which includes both long-term and short-term debt.

The breakdown of Agilysys' debt consists of $15 million in long-term debt and $8.5 million in short-term obligations. This debt level positions the company with a manageable financial structure that supports its ongoing operations and strategic initiatives.

Debt Type Amount (in millions)
Long-Term Debt $15.0
Short-Term Debt $8.5
Total Debt $23.5

The debt-to-equity ratio stands at approximately 0.38, indicating a conservative approach to leveraging compared to the industry average of 0.75. This lower ratio reflects a balanced reliance on debt financing while limiting financial risk.

In terms of recent financing activity, Agilysys issued $10 million in new debt earlier this year, aimed at financing its ongoing growth strategy and capital expenditures. This issuance did not affect the company's credit rating, which remains stable at Baa2 from Moody's, signifying a moderate credit risk.

Agilysys strategically balances its financing between debt and equity. While it utilizes debt to take advantage of low-interest rates, it also raises equity through public offerings when favorable market conditions arise. For instance, in the last fiscal year, the company raised $5 million in equity financing, contributing to overall financial stability and growth potential.

The company's approach ensures that while it leverages debt for growth, it maintains a robust equity base, which enhances its capability to weather economic fluctuations. This strategy contributes positively to investor confidence, allowing for sustained growth and operational effectiveness.




Assessing Agilysys, Inc. (AGYS) Liquidity

Liquidity and Solvency

Assessing the liquidity of Agilysys, Inc. (AGYS) requires an examination of its current and quick ratios, which indicate the company’s ability to meet short-term obligations.

As of the latest financial reports:

  • Current Ratio: 2.57
  • Quick Ratio: 2.34

These ratios suggest that Agilysys is in a strong liquidity position, as a current ratio above 2 indicates that the company has more than enough current assets to cover its current liabilities.

Next, analyzing the working capital trends provides further insight:

  • Working Capital (2022): $44.3 million
  • Working Capital (2021): $38.1 million
  • Year-over-Year Increase: 16.2%

The positive trend in working capital showcases Agilysys's improving operational efficiency and financial health.

Examining the cash flow statements, we observe the following cash flow trends:

Cash Flow Category 2022 (in millions) 2021 (in millions) Change (in millions)
Operating Cash Flow $21.7 $18.5 $3.2
Investing Cash Flow ($7.8) ($5.0) ($2.8)
Financing Cash Flow ($3.5) ($4.0) $0.5

The operating cash flow increased from $18.5 million in 2021 to $21.7 million in 2022, indicating robust core business performance.

However, the investing cash flow reflects a net outflow increase, which may warrant further investigation into capital expenditures or acquisitions.

Lastly, potential liquidity concerns or strengths include:

  • Strong cash position: Agilysys maintains a healthy cash balance allowing operational flexibility.
  • Debt levels: The company has a manageable debt-to-equity ratio of 0.01, indicating low leverage.
  • Market conditions: The hospitality industry is recovering, which may positively influence future cash flows.

Overall, the liquidity metrics and cash flow trends point to a favorable outlook for Agilysys, despite some challenges in investing activities.

Key Risks Facing Agilysys, Inc. (AGYS)

Risk Factors

The financial health of Agilysys, Inc. (AGYS) is influenced by a myriad of internal and external risk factors. Understanding these risks is critical for investors looking to make informed decisions.

Overview of Internal and External Risks

Agilysys operates in the competitive hospitality technology sector, which is characterized by rapid technological advancements and shifting consumer preferences.

  • Industry Competition: The global hospitality management software market was valued at approximately $8.3 billion in 2020 and is expected to grow to $13.8 billion by 2026, representing a compounded annual growth rate (CAGR) of about 9.2%.
  • Regulatory Changes: Evolving regulations around data privacy, such as the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) in Europe and the California Consumer Privacy Act (CCPA) in the U.S., impose compliance costs that could impact profitability.
  • Market Conditions: Economic downturns or global crises, such as the COVID-19 pandemic, directly affect the hospitality industry, impacting demand for Agilysys' software solutions.

Operational, Financial, or Strategic Risks

According to the latest earnings report for Q2 2023, Agilysys highlighted several key risks:

  • Dependence on the Hospitality Sector: Approximately 98% of Agilysys' revenue comes from the hospitality industry, making it vulnerable to downturns in this sector.
  • Customer Concentration: The company relies heavily on a few major clients, with the top five clients accounting for 30% of total revenue.
  • Technological Risks: Agilysys faces challenges related to software bugs and system failures, which can impact customer satisfaction and retention.

Mitigation Strategies

Agilysys has implemented several strategies to mitigate these risks:

  • Diversification: The company is actively seeking to diversify its client base beyond the hospitality sector to reduce reliance on a single market.
  • Investment in Innovation: Agilysys is investing approximately $5 million annually in R&D, aimed at enhancing product offerings and maintaining competitive advantage.
  • Robust Compliance Framework: A dedicated team is in place to navigate regulatory landscapes, ensuring compliance with data protection laws and minimizing legal risks.
